Today’s MotD reminds us that we are limitless and that we access to an infinite source of ideas, creativity, love, and light. Our challenge becomes learning how to tap into our limitless-ness, our infinite fountain of all that is. All we need do is dip our toes into it at first, test the waters so to speak. We can do that best by setting an intention to do so, then be still and allow whatever it is that wants to flow forward to come forth. We can also use our dreams with the same intention. As we gain more confidence, we can allow ourselves to fully submerge into the waters of the infinite fountain on a more regular basis.
On a personal note: In the early days of creating mandalas, I had the thought-question: what if I run out of ideas? That night I dreamt I watched a super-fast, endless slideshow, and on each slide was a different mandala. At first I panicked because I wanted to remember them all. Upon waking I understood it to mean: stop worrying, there’s an endless supply, you’ll never run out.
With each passing day of doing the mandalas of the days, I’m in awe of how each day a new mandala idea flows forth. Just when I start to think I might run out of ideas…I dip into the fountain and voila…it makes itself known.
